位置:百问excel教程网 > 资讯中心 > excel公式 > 文章详情

如何显示excel公式显示拦截状态

作者:百问excel教程网
|
108人看过
发布时间:2026-03-05 22:46:37
当用户提出“如何显示excel公式显示拦截状态”这一问题时,其核心需求是希望在微软的Excel软件中,能够直观地查看或监控哪些单元格中的公式由于安全或依赖关系等原因被阻止计算或显示特定结果,本文将系统性地阐述通过公式审核、错误检查、依赖关系追踪及安全设置调整等多种方法,来实现对公式拦截状态的识别与可视化呈现。
如何显示excel公式显示拦截状态

       在日常使用微软Excel进行数据处理时,我们经常会遇到一些复杂的情况:某个单元格中的公式看起来正确无误,但计算结果却与预期不符,或者直接显示为错误值,甚至根本不进行计算。这时候,一个有经验的用户可能会意识到,公式可能处于一种“被拦截”的状态。这种拦截并非指软件主动禁止用户输入公式,而是指公式由于各种原因未能正常执行或显示其本应呈现的结果。因此,如何显示excel公式显示拦截状态就成为了一个提升表格调试效率和确保数据准确性的关键技能。

       理解“公式拦截”的多种情形

       首先,我们需要明确什么是公式的“拦截状态”。它并非一个官方术语,而是对一系列导致公式无法正常运作现象的统称。最常见的情形包括循环引用、外部链接失效、被标记为错误的公式、因计算选项设置为手动而未更新的公式,以及因工作表或工作簿保护而无法编辑的公式等。每一种情形背后都有不同的原因和解决路径,识别出具体的拦截类型是解决问题的第一步。

       利用公式审核工具栏进行初步诊断

       Excel内置的“公式审核”功能组是诊断公式问题的强大工具。你可以通过“公式”选项卡找到它们。点击“错误检查”按钮,Excel会主动扫描工作表中可能存在问题的公式,并给出诸如“无效的单元格引用”、“被零除”等提示。此外,“追踪引用单元格”和“追踪从属单元格”功能能以箭头图形的形式,直观展示选定公式的输入来源和输出去向。如果箭头指向一个空白单元格或一个错误值,这很可能就是公式被拦截的症结所在。

       检查并处理循环引用警告

       循环引用是导致公式计算被拦截的典型原因。当一个公式直接或间接地引用自身所在单元格时,就会形成循环引用。Excel通常会在状态栏左下角显示“循环引用”的警告,并提示出第一个发生循环的单元格地址。此时,你需要仔细检查公式的逻辑,打破这种循环依赖关系。可以通过“公式”选项卡下的“错误检查”旁的下拉菜单,选择“循环引用”,来定位并跳转到所有存在循环引用的单元格。

       识别因链接失效导致的拦截

       如果你的公式引用了其他工作簿中的数据(即外部链接),而源文件被移动、重命名或删除,该公式就会因链接失效而被拦截,通常会显示“REF!”错误。此时,你可以使用“数据”选项卡下的“编辑链接”功能。在弹出的对话框中,可以看到所有外部链接的状态。状态显示为“错误”或“未知”的链接,就是导致公式被拦截的源头。你可以选择更新源、更改源文件路径或直接断开链接。

       关注手动计算模式下的公式状态

       很多人会忽略Excel的计算选项。在“公式”选项卡的“计算选项”中,如果被设置为“手动”,那么除了当前编辑的单元格,其他所有公式都不会自动重新计算。这会导致表格中大量公式显示为“过时”的结果,本质上也是一种被临时拦截的状态。工作表标签旁边可能会显示“计算”字样作为提示。只需将计算选项改回“自动”,或按功能键F9强制重新计算整个工作簿,就能解除这种拦截,让公式显示最新结果。

       解读单元格左上角的绿色三角标记

       Excel有一个智能的错误检查机制,它会在它认为可能有问题的单元格左上角标记一个绿色的小三角。选中该单元格,旁边会出现一个感叹号图标。点击下拉箭头,你可以看到具体的错误提示,例如“公式引用了一个空单元格”、“数字存储为文本”或“与区域中的其他公式不一致”。这些提示直接指明了公式可能被拦截或产生非预期结果的原因,是快速定位问题的重要视觉线索。

       处理因工作表保护而无法计算的公式

       当工作表被保护,且保护设置中未勾选“编辑对象”或“编辑方案”时,即使单元格本身未被锁定,某些涉及图表、控件或方案管理器的公式也可能无法正常更新或执行。要检查这一点,可以尝试点击“审阅”选项卡下的“撤消工作表保护”。如果工作表确实受保护,你需要输入密码来解除保护,或者联系设置者调整保护选项,允许公式相关对象进行编辑和计算。

       利用“显示公式”模式进行全局审视

       有时,公式被拦截的问题隐藏在公式文本本身。你可以通过同时按住Ctrl键和~键(位于Tab键上方),或通过“公式”选项卡下的“显示公式”按钮,切换到公式显示模式。在此模式下,所有单元格将直接显示其内部的公式文本,而非计算结果。这便于你快速浏览和对比整个工作表中的公式逻辑,检查是否存在引用错误、拼写错误或语法错误,这些都是导致公式被拦截的常见原因。

       检查函数的兼容性与迭代计算设置

       某些高级函数或数组公式可能在低版本的Excel中不被支持,从而导致公式显示为“NAME?”错误或无法计算。此外,一些涉及迭代计算的公式(例如用于求解特定方程的公式)需要显式开启迭代计算功能。你可以在“文件”->“选项”->“公式”中,找到“启用迭代计算”选项并设置最大迭代次数。如果公式逻辑需要迭代而该功能未开启,公式也会处于一种停滞的拦截状态。

       通过“监视窗口”动态监控关键公式

       对于大型复杂表格,你可以使用“公式”选项卡下的“监视窗口”功能。将你认为重要或可疑的公式单元格添加到监视列表中。这个悬浮窗口会持续显示这些单元格的当前值、公式以及所在位置。当你修改其他相关数据时,可以实时观察这些被监视公式的结果变化。如果某个公式的结果异常地不随数据变动而更新,或一直显示错误,你就可以立即锁定它,并判断其是否处于被拦截状态。

       分析因数组公式输入不当产生的问题

       数组公式(在较新版本中称为动态数组公式)的输入有特殊要求。传统的数组公式需要按Ctrl+Shift+Enter组合键结束输入,如果仅按Enter键,可能会导致公式无法正确计算或只返回部分结果。对于新版本的动态数组公式,如果其输出区域被其他数据阻挡,也会产生“SPILL!”错误,这明确表示公式的计算结果因空间不足而被拦截。清除输出区域下方的单元格内容即可解决。

       审视加载项与宏安全设置的影响

       如果你的工作簿中使用了由特定加载项提供的自定义函数,或者公式调用了VBA(Visual Basic for Applications)宏代码,那么Excel的宏安全设置可能会拦截这些公式的执行。当打开包含宏的工作簿时,Excel顶部通常会显示一条安全警告栏,提示宏已被禁用。你需要在“文件”->“选项”->“信任中心”->“信任中心设置”->“宏设置”中,为当前文件调整适当的信任级别,或直接将文件所在目录添加为受信任位置。

       使用条件格式辅助判断公式状态

       虽然条件格式本身不直接诊断公式,但你可以巧妙地利用它来高亮显示处于特定状态的公式。例如,你可以创建一条规则,使用“使用公式确定要设置格式的单元格”选项,设置公式为 =ISERROR(A1)(假设从A1开始应用),并选择一个醒目的填充色。这样,所有包含错误值(如N/A, VALUE!等)的单元格都会被自动标记出来,让你一眼就能发现哪些公式的计算被错误所拦截。

       核对单元格的数字格式与数据类型

       一个看似简单的细节是单元格的数字格式。如果单元格被设置为“文本”格式,即使你输入了正确的数学公式,Excel也会将其视为普通文本字符串而不进行计算,这无疑是一种强力的拦截。同样,如果公式引用的数据本身是文本格式的数字,也会导致计算错误。确保参与计算的单元格设置为“常规”或合适的数字格式,并使用“分列”等功能将文本数字转换为真正的数值,是解除这类拦截的基本操作。

       排查名称管理器中的定义错误

       公式中如果使用了自定义的名称(Named Range),而这些名称的定义出现问题,也会导致公式失效。打开“公式”选项卡下的“名称管理器”,检查所有已定义的名称。确保其引用范围正确有效,没有指向已被删除的工作表或单元格。一个无效的名称引用会导致所有使用该名称的公式返回“NAME?”错误。修复或删除无效的名称定义,就能解除相关公式的拦截。

       结合“公式求值”功能进行分步调试

       对于特别复杂的嵌套公式,你可以使用“公式求值”功能进行分步调试。选中公式单元格,点击“公式”选项卡下的“公式求值”。在弹出的对话框中,你可以逐步(“步入”)计算公式的每一部分。这个过程会清晰展示Excel是如何一步步解析和计算你的公式的。当计算在某一步骤突然产生错误值或意外结果时,你就能精准定位到公式中被拦截或出错的子表达式,这是进行深度问题诊断的利器。

       总结与最佳实践建议

       综上所述,要有效地显示并处理Excel公式的拦截状态,关键在于系统性地运用Excel提供的各种审核与调试工具,并结合对公式计算原理的理解。从检查可见的绿色三角标记和状态栏提示开始,利用公式审核工具追踪关系,通过显示公式模式审视逻辑,并借助监视窗口和公式求值进行动态监控与深度调试。同时,不要忽略计算选项、安全设置、单元格格式等外围因素。养成良好的表格构建习惯,例如避免复杂的循环引用、谨慎使用外部链接、规范命名定义等,可以从源头上减少公式被拦截的风险。掌握这些方法,你就能在面对“如何显示excel公式显示拦截状态”这类问题时,从容应对,快速定位并解决问题,确保你的数据分析和计算工作流畅无阻。

推荐文章
相关文章
推荐URL
在Excel中输入除法公式,其除号是斜杠“/”符号,这是实现单元格数值相除运算的核心操作符。用户若想了解“excel公式除法除号怎么输入出来的选项”,核心需求是掌握如何在公式中正确键入除号、理解其多种应用场景以及处理可能出现的错误。本文将系统讲解从基础输入到高级嵌套、从静态计算到动态引用,并提供错误排查与替代方案,确保您能全面、灵活地运用Excel进行除法运算。
2026-03-05 22:46:35
395人看过
要显示Excel公式编辑栏的内容,您只需确保公式编辑栏处于可见状态,这通常可以通过点击“视图”选项卡并勾选“编辑栏”选项来实现;若编辑栏意外隐藏,此操作能立即恢复显示,方便您查看和修改单元格中的公式。
2026-03-05 22:45:00
171人看过
当用户在Excel中输入除法公式后,结果显示为类似“DIV/0!”的错误代码或非数字符号,这通常是因为除数引用了空单元格或零值,或是单元格格式设置不当;要将其正确显示为数字,核心在于检查公式引用的数据源有效性,并正确设置单元格的数字格式,确保计算环境无误。
2026-03-05 22:44:38
329人看过
当您遇到excel公式编辑栏不显示的问题时,通常是因为软件界面设置、视图选项被意外更改或程序运行异常所致,您可以通过检查Excel的“视图”选项卡设置、恢复编辑栏显示选项,或尝试修复Office程序来解决,本文将系统性地为您梳理多种成因和对应的解决方案。
2026-03-05 22:43:58
119人看过
热门推荐
热门专题:
资讯中心: